Pinwheel premiered on December 1, 1977, on Channel C-3 of QUBE's local cable system in Columbus, Ohio. It was the first show to air on the then-rebranded Nickelodeon, as well as the first to appear on its Nick Jr. block along reruns until 1990. The series is set in a boarding house called Pinwheel House, powered by a pinwheel on the roof. The house's residents are a mix of live-action humans and puppets.
The show takes place in and around a large Victorian-style boarding house powered by a pinwheel on one of the peaks. The Ohio episodes relied heavily on songs mostly performed by Jake.
